Output 10bd325cae366ca108c63e8eb86811be1560557bf6233b73cc3c44789baf4414:0

value
676595
script pubkey
OP_0 OP_PUSHBYTES_20 01e8ef7fc08513c97976f0fbeead2b394cd24c3f
address
bc1qq85w7l7qs5fuj7tk7ra7atft89xdynpl98zp9a
transaction
10bd325cae366ca108c63e8eb86811be1560557bf6233b73cc3c44789baf4414
spent
false